Why did so many men volunteer in 1914?

History
1 answer:
Vanyuwa [196]2 years ago
5 0

Explanation:

Their motivations were often the same as those who joined up in England, Scotland and Wales: a sense of duty, the belief that the war was a just cause, a desire for adventure, the bonds of friendship and economic reasons.
